澳门尼威斯人网站(中国)集团有限公司澳门尼威斯人网站(中国)集团有限公司

width="200" height="30">
当前位置:主页 > 应用行业 > 应用范围 >

实时/历史数据库和关系型数据库的区别

本文摘要:实时数据库实时数据库是数据库系统生长的一个分支,它适用于处置惩罚不停更新的快速变化的数据及具有时间限制的事务处置惩罚。实时数据库技术是实时系统和数据库技术相联合的产物。实时数据库最起初是基于先进控制和优化控制而泛起的,对数据的实时性要求比力高,因而实时、高效、稳定是实时数据库最关键的指标。

澳门尼威斯人网站

实时数据库实时数据库是数据库系统生长的一个分支,它适用于处置惩罚不停更新的快速变化的数据及具有时间限制的事务处置惩罚。实时数据库技术是实时系统和数据库技术相联合的产物。实时数据库最起初是基于先进控制和优化控制而泛起的,对数据的实时性要求比力高,因而实时、高效、稳定是实时数据库最关键的指标。早期实时数据库的观点即我们所说的内存数据库,其相当于数据中枢的作用,将厂级相互伶仃的DCS数据有效整合起来,在厂级应用中某个DCS的数据可为其他DCS的工艺算法提供数据支持,其有效解决了数据孤岛问题,拓展了DCS的功效,因而,实时数据库在先进控制和优化控制中起到了尤为重要的作用。

但早期的内存数据库并不能有效的解决实时数据的细时间粒度压缩存储,工业模型工具数值属性高度分类抽象,大容量数据的高效实时检索及处置惩罚等关键问题。而实时数据库在数据通信、数据组织、数据存储、数据检索、数据会见、数据处置惩罚、数据展现等方面的专业化及产物化,为构建基于大容量实时历史数据之上的分析应用提供了便捷稳定的数据支撑,使应用系统可以从更高更深条理充实使用名贵的生产实时历史数据。现在,实时数据库已广泛应用于电力、石油石化、交通、冶金、军工、环保等行业,是构建工业生产调理监控系统、指挥系统,生产实时历史数据中心的不行缺少的基础软件。

关系数据库关系数据库,是指接纳了关系模型来组织数据的数据库。关系模型是在1970年由IBM首先提出,在之后的几十年中,关系模型的观点获得了充实的生长并逐渐成为数据库架构的主流模型。简朴来说,关系模型指的就是二维表格模型,而一个关系型数据库就是由二维表及其之间的联系组成的一个数据组织。

关系型数据库有着以下特点:容易明白:二维表结构是很是贴近逻辑世界的一个观点,关系模型相对网状、条理等其他模型来说更容易明白。使用利便:通用的SQL语言使得操作关系型数据库很是利便,法式员甚至于数据治理员可以利便地在逻辑层面操作数据库,而完全不必明白其底层实现。

易于维护:富厚的完整性(实体完整性、参照完整性和用户界说的完整性)大大降低了数据冗余和数据纷歧致的概率。现在,关系数据库广泛应用于各个行业,用于构筑治理信息系统,如ERP,MIS,EAM等重要系统,是构建治理信息系统,存储及处置惩罚关系数据的不行缺少基础软件。两种数据库之间的一些差异? 数据的组织方式实时数据库可以简朴地明白为它是这样的数据库:由测点信息库、实时数据库、历史数据库三个数据库组成。测点信息库含有一个测点基本信息字段的一张表,这个表以测点标签作为关键字,对应一条测点基本信息的记载包罗一条测点的基本设置信息,如压缩偏差,破例偏差,测点形貌等。

用户可今后数据库中查询测点的基本信息。实时数据库是内存快照数据库,反映了生产实时数据的时间戳、数值、质量等秒级变化。用户可今后数据库中查询生产实时数据的实时数据值(值,时间戳,质量)。历史数据库是含有一个以测点名称字段和时间字段为关键字的一张表,这张表的另外的一个重要的字段就是数值字段,用来存储测点的收罗值,除了这些字段,还可以包罗数据的状态,数据质量字段等。

随着时间的变化,不停地将实时数据库中的实时数据举行压缩过滤,并更新磁盘历史数据文件中的内外的数据。用户可今后数据库中查询生产实时数据的历史样本值或历史插值数据。而对于关系数据库则是凭据各个实体之间的关系来设计数据表的。

? 系统稳定性由于实时数据库记载的是和生产相关的数据,而且和时间相关,所以要求其必须能够长时间稳定运行,否则就会导致数据的丢失。现在一些实时数据库已经具有缓存数据的功效,当数据收罗机械和实时数据库服务器之间通信泛起故障时,可以把收罗到的数据缓存到当地,当通信恢复正常后,把缓存的数据写入到实时数据库服务器中,极大地保证了数据的完整性。而对于关系数据库来说,如果不是应用在关键业务,好比金融证券等,对稳定要求一般来说不是很高。

? 数据泉源针对差别的类型的企业,实时数据库的数据的泉源也不尽相同。主要泉源有DCS控制系统,数据收罗系统(SCADA),手工录入,关系数据库等。这些数据的主要特点就是都和生产直接相关,而且大多数的数据都是数值型数据,好比设备或介质的压力、温度、流量、位置、电压、电流、功率等。关系数据库的泉源越发多样。

澳门尼威斯人网站

除了记载数值数据外,也记载形貌性的数据,如姓名家庭住址等信息。一般来说,实时数据库的数据泉源一般是设备。而关系数据库的数据泉源一般是来自于人。

? 数据压缩实时数据库因为存储的数据量很是大,好比要收罗10000点的数据,每5秒收罗一个数据,假设收罗的都是32位浮点数,那么一天的数据量(仅数值属性不含时间属性)就是10000*(60/5)*60*24*4/1024=675000K,约莫675M的数据。由此可见数据量的庞大,而且占用磁盘的空间大,对数据的会见速度也会降低。因此各个数据库厂家多数开发出自己的数据压缩算法,对数据举行压缩。常用的压缩算法可以分为三类:无损压缩,有损压缩,二级压缩。

澳门尼威斯人网站

其中,无损压缩一般以通用压缩理论为基础,接纳huffman等经典的压缩算法;而有损压缩则更多地思量了工业实时数据的特征,而接纳的一些特殊舍点算法;二级压缩技术,则是同时使用了这两种数据压缩技术。实时数据库的无损压缩以通用压缩理论为基础。

现在比力著名的有损压缩算法,有常用的旋转门压缩算法,以及一些变通压缩算法(如在旋转门算法基础上改用二次均方差作为偏差比力,以提高数据还原精度),这些算法原理都比力简朴。关系型数据库则不会对数据举行压缩。? 数据的会见方式实时数据库一般有以下3种方式会见数据1) 使用自己的API,这种方式效率最高也最简朴。

2) 使用ODBC或者OLEDB,这种方式不大常用,主要是给那些刚刚接触实时数据库或者以前对关系型数据库相识的用户使用的。3) 使用Opc方式会见数据。

Opc是一种广泛使用的工业尺度,虽然效率不高,可是现在许多的厂家都支持。关系数据库会见数据的方式是通过结构化查询语言(SQL)来会见的。

? 应用领域历程控制系统是实时数据库系统最重要的应用领域之一.在生产装置运行历程中,实时数据库实时记载收罗装置的运行数据,随时掌握装置的运行状况,并通过对生产历程的关键数据的监控和分析,对泛起的问题实时处置惩罚,使生产的运行状态保持宁静平稳,当生产状况发生变化时可以实时作出反映;通过对影响原质料用量的历程监视以及对水电汽的用量的监测分析,可以实时发现问题,特别对生产调理人员来说,可以实时地平衡物料供应,淘汰单耗,提高经济效益。而关系数据库的应用则广泛的多,在各行各业基本都可以见到。大多数应用在治理方面,好比治理信息系统(MIS),客户关系治理(CRM)等。

? 客户端工具实时数据库由于现在并没有统一的尺度,各个实时数据库客户端工具基本上都是由厂商自己提供的,主要是数据展示工具,组态工具,治理工具等。因为主要是面向流程工业,所以实时数据库都带有组态和公布工具。关系数据库因为应用规模广泛,客户工具相当富厚。除了厂商提供的工具外,第三方软件厂商也可以为关系数据库厂商开发客户端工具。

两种数据库之间的集成趋势虽然实时数据库和关系数据库有着许多的差别,可是现在实时数据库和关系数据库集成的趋势越来越显着。将生产治理信息系统中使用的关系数据库和实时数据库集成到一起,可以同时满足控制和治理的要求,真正成为治理控制一体化的平台。例如,现在大多行业均使用实时数据库与关系数据库作为基础数据库软件构建监控中心及数据中心的基础数据库。

其中实时数据库处置惩罚并存储生产实时数据,关系数据库处置惩罚并存储业务关系数据。


本文关键词:实时,历史,数据库,和,关系型,的,区别,实时,澳门尼威斯人网站

本文来源:澳门尼威斯人网站-www.jordanvolkswagen.com